20 Must-Have Items at BU

Umbrella or Raingear Not all buildings are connect- ed so venturing to class or into town in the rain can be a wet experience. Stay dry!

Cork board / White board Having a board in your room is the perfect way to stay organized and personalize your space. Fill it with your schedules, to- do lists, pictures, anything to help you feel product- ive in your new room.

Pillow Bringing your own pillow en- sures that you get the best night’s sleep in your new room.

Purple EVERYTHING! You can never have too many purple clothes or items. No mat- ter how crazy it is, bring it! #BleedPurple

Headphones Campus can be a loud place, and having these with you can easily make any place a study space.

Kettle / Keurig If you’re not a morning person, investing in one of these is perfect: you don’t even have to leave your room for that morning coffee.

Slippers A comfy way of get- ting around residence without having to put on actual shoes!

Camera A camera will be your best friend to capture all of the amazing memories of you and your friends to look back upon for years to come.

Extension Cord/Power Bar Plugs are sometimes not in the most convenient places, so having one of these around makes plugging in all your devices a lot easier.

Cards / Games A great way to enter- tain a bunch of friends on cold winter nights.

Rain Boots To keep your feet dry during the mud sea- sons that arrive twice a year - right before the snow arrives and after it departs.

Travel Mug On those rushed Monday mornings, having a travel mug is the perfect way to carry that much-needed coffee or tea to class.

Masks Bring your sur- gical masks and face coverings to keep each other safe be- cause, well you know... COVID

Mini Fridge Sometimes leaving your room is not an option. Don’t feel that you have to cut your study ses- sion short to go to Dewies, keep all your favorite study fuel in your very own mini fridge.

Costumes There are tons of themed events and holidays going on at BU all year long. Whether it be Halloween, Gait Night, or just another day on campus, there is always an excuse to wear a crazy costume.

80’s Style Retro Snowsuit Rock Winterfest and winter theme nights with your best Crazy Canucks snow gear.

Bluetooth Speaker Whether it be getting ready to go to The Gait, movie nights or just hanging out with bunch of friends, this is a must have for dorm life.

Blankets It gets cold in the wintertime, and having a couple of blan- kets makes it a bit cozier.
